Have bookings on QR in J. Does not seem to allow me to select seats in advance. Any advice? Would ringing up help?
 
Yes, they do. I recently flew Qatar (Y cabin) and selected my seat online - use the "Manage A Booking" option. Interestingly, I wasn't able to add my AAdvantage number online so had to call them to do that.

I booked J on the QR website and had no problems using MMB. But I haven't done a codeshare booking yet. I've read where apparently Row 1 can be blocked out for (elite?) Qataris at checkin, who can also have priority for your seat if desired.

It's interesting that unlike someother OW carriers QR allow people without any significant ff status to select the front rows of whY which looks like a mini-cabin with a 2-4-2 config. Other OW airlines eg CX/AY/LA may show available seats however not allow people without elite status to select them.
 
I am OWE and it does not appear I can choose the front row in J.
